Assistant Project Manager
Michael Page — Talcott Village, Connecticut
Position Summary
We are se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Assistant Project Manager to join our dynamic team at Talcott Village in Hartford, Connecticut. This role will support the project manager in overseeing multifamily projects, ensuring timely completion within budget and quality standards.
Key Responsibilities
- Assist in the preparation of project plans and schedules
- Coordinate with various stakeholders including architects, contractors, and clients
- Monitor project progress and report on status updates
- Ensure compliance with safety regulations and quality standards
- Support procurement processes for materials and services
Skills &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Construction Management, Engineering, or related field
- Minimum of 3 years of experience in a project management role within the construction industry
- Familiarity with project management software and tools
- Strong organizational skills and attention to detail
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
- Ability to work effectively in a team environment as well as independently
About the Company
Our client is a respected, family-owned construction firm with over 15 years of steady growth and a strong reputation for quality and integrity. They specialize in commercial, academic, healthcare, retail, and multifamily projects, with values up to $30M. The company fosters long-term relationships with both employees and subcontractors while actively giving back to the community.
